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• Experience level: Choose kits with clear instructions and forgiving flight characteristics for beginners; advanced builders may prefer detailed scale accuracy and magnetized power components.
  • Materials and construction: Look for high-quality balsa and plywood, along with laser-cut parts for precise fits and reduced sanding.
  • Wingspan and weight: Larger wingspans typically offer more stable flight outdoors, while smaller models excel at indoor flying if the space permits.
  • Power system options: Some kits come with motor, ESC, and servos included; others are sold as kits without power components. Ensure compatibility with your preferred radio and battery setup.
  • Assembly difficulty: Review the hardware pack and level of required tooling. Kits with snap-together or magnetized components can speed up builds.
  • Durability and repairability: For beginners, choose models with accessible parts and straightforward repair paths in case of crashes.
  • Usage environment: Outdoor precision flights benefit from sturdier finishes and wind-triendy designs; indoor flyers prioritize compact size and low weight.
  • Community and support: Brands with active user communities and documentation help with troubleshooting and tips during assembly and flight.
  • Upgrade potential: Some kits accommodate future upgrades (e.g., detachable wings, additional servos, or upgraded power systems) to grow with your skills.
  • Budget and value: Compare included components, build complexity, and longevity. A well-built kit often saves time and yields better long-term results.
